Given the function y = - ∛ x - 3 + 4, let's find the correct graph:

1. What is the value of y if x = - 5?

y = - ∛ x - 3 + 4

y = - ∛ -5 - 3 + 4

y = - ∛ -8 + 4

y = 2 + 4 = 6

2. What is the value of y if x = 2?

y = - ∛ x - 3 + 4

y = - ∛ 2 - 3 + 4

y = - ∛ -1 + 4

y = 1 + 4 = 5

3. What is the value of y if x = 11?

y = - ∛ x - 3 + 4

y = - ∛ 11 - 3 + 4

y = - ∛ 8 + 4

y =- 2 + 4 = 2

<u>The graph that shows a line that connects the coordinates (-5, 6) , (2, 5) and (11, 2) is graph C (in the upper part of the image uploaded) </u>

On graph C, we confirm two important facts:

A. For any given value of x, y remains positive.

B. The value of y is decreasing at the same time that the value of x is increasing.
